Take a closer look at the water - see all those orange splotches? This is an "artifact". Also zoom into those rocks; they have a strange blotchy, orange cast which is not at all normal. You have applied some overly aggressive processing here to apparently make a dull scene photographed on a dull gray day look more interesting. Maybe your next trip to the beach will provide a more interesting sky and better light so that you can work on your composition skills...
